Pet Keen is reader-supported. When you buy via links on our site, we may earn an affiliate commission at no cost to you. Learn more.

Home > Hamsters > Can Hamsters Eat Asparagus? Nutrition Facts & FAQ

Can Hamsters Eat Asparagus? Nutrition Facts & FAQ

Can Hamsters Eat Asparagus

Finding new, healthy foods for your hamster can be challenging! You want to give your hamster the best, healthiest life possible, and nutrition is an important part of that. When you look in your refrigerator or garden, you may wonder if your hamster can have some asparagus.

Asparagus is healthy for us, but is it healthy for your hamster? Yes, it is! Now, let’s talk about feeding asparagus to your hamster!


Can Hamsters Eat Asparagus?

Yes, you can feed your hamster fresh asparagus, and they will thank you for it! Most hamsters love the taste of asparagus and it can be served raw or cooked based on your hamster’s preference.

Take care not to overfeed asparagus to your hamster, though. As with any food, it can contribute to obesity if given in excess.

hamster inside cage eating
Image By: _Alicja_, Pixabay

Is Asparagus Safe for Hamsters?

This is a resounding yes! Fresh asparagus is one of the healthiest fresh veggies you can feed your hamster. It is a low-calorie, high-fiber vegetable, making it a great option for hamsters. It is also high in many vitamins and minerals essential to the health of your hamster, like vitamin C, iron, magnesium, and zinc.

Asparagus is also high in antioxidants, which help the body metabolize free radicals. Free radicals are molecules in the body that can be destructive and harm the cells. Read more about antioxidants and free radicals here! The important thing is that asparagus can provide these antioxidants to your hamster’s body, decreasing stress and improving immunity.

Some foods fed in excess to hamsters can become toxic, like almonds and peanuts, but this is not the case with asparagus. If fed in excess, it may cause temporary gastrointestinal distress like diarrhea, gas, and stomach discomfort, but it will not lead to toxicity.

How Much Asparagus Can I Feed My Hamster?

How much asparagus to give to your hamster will depend on the size and type of hamster. Syrians and Roborovskis can have a small piece of asparagus daily, but dwarf varieties should only be given a small piece of asparagus 2-3 times per week.

Generally, the rule of thumb for feeding fresh foods is to give a piece small enough for your hamster to hold comfortably, so approximately paw-sized or slightly larger. Since this food is safe and low in calories and sugar, it can be fed in slightly larger portions than other foods like nuts and fruits.

Image By: jackmac34, Pixabay

What Else Should I Consider When Feeding My Hamster Asparagus?

Asparagus can be fed to your hamster raw or cooked. Always make sure to thoroughly wash any produce before giving it to your hamster. To retain as many nutrients as possible, it’s best to cook the asparagus with the lowest heat possible. Steaming, blanching, or microwaving are good options. Avoid roasting and baking or long cooking times. To prevent injury to your hamster, make sure to allow any cooked asparagus to cool thoroughly before feeding.

Asparagus is a great, healthy food option for your hamster, but only fresh asparagus should be fed to hamsters. Canned or jarred asparagus can be high in sodium and preservatives, which are unhealthy for your hamster and can lead to illness. Frozen asparagus should also be avoided. Frozen vegetables are often treated with sodium and preservatives, making them just as bad for your hamster as canned and jarred vegetables.

Just like in people, asparagus can alter the smell of your hamster’s urine, causing it to have a strong, noticeable smell. If you notice an unusual smell after feeding asparagus to your hamster, you may be overfeeding it. Try cutting back on the amount and frequency you are feeding it and see if that makes a difference.



Asparagus is a super treat for hamsters! It has many nutritional benefits and can even help improve the health of your hamster.

Make sure you introduce new foods to your hamster slowly and in very small portions to prevent stomach upset. If your hamster shows any signs of stomach problems, notify your veterinarian. Hamsters can become dehydrated quickly due to their small size, so diarrhea can be dangerous.

Most hamsters will love asparagus, but they all have individual preferences, so some may not like it. Working with your hamster to find fresh, healthy foods that it likes can be a fun bonding experience for you and your hamster.

Our vets

Want to talk to a vet online?

Whether you have concerns about your dog, cat, or other pet, trained vets have the answers!

Our vets